项目结构:
- 📁.idea
- 📁app
- 📁calendar
- 📁common
- 📁gradle/wrapper
- 📁raw
- 📝.gitignore
- 📝README.md
- 📝build.gradle
- 📝gradle.properties
- 📝gradlew
- 📝gradlew.bat
- 📝settings.gradle
Calendar(觉得好用记得帮忙Star哦)
注意事项:
该Demo没有进行网络数据的联调,使用了本地数据库进行存储数据,有需要网络配置的可删除本地数据库相关代码,再去进行网络数据显示即可。
使用方法:
- MonthCalendarView的使用
- ScheduleLayout的使用
layout_schedule.xml文件,必须包含MonthCalendarView、WeekCalendarView和ScheduleRecyclerView,可以直接引用改文件作为布局。
- 设置日期监听
- 跳转到今天
- 跳转到某一天
- 缺点
该日历暂时没有支持无限循环,需要查看很多日期的朋友可以在MonthAdapter和WeekAdapter调高SIZE的大小即可。
效果图:
下载地址:微信扫一扫,关注下方【毕业设计组织】公众号,请回复数字”6812“获取下载链接
